...a little underwhelming, coming from a Z Fold5. The cover screen is just a tiny bit wider and doesn't support the S Pen still as far as I can tell. Camera and battery capacity appears essentially the same. Don't get me started on the 'AI features' which should filter down to earlier phones at some point.

I suppose a good folding phone still if you’re in the market for one, but nothing exciting for existing Z Fold5 users I'm afraid.
